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Basic Metal Polishing - Frequently, metal polishing is important for aesthetic reasons or clean-room application. It's among the most favored solutions due to its use in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, for example, car parts, cookware or motorcycle parts. Additionally, lots of clean-rooms demand a shiny finish to lessen the porosity of the metal surfaces that will result in debris to build up and contaminate. An demonstration of this use might be in vacuum chambers. You'll discover numerous methods of finish metal, and we'll have a look at the various processes required. Various metals may be polished chemically, electromechanically, with specialized buffing machines, or simply manually. A buffing compound or paste is commonly employed, which will include lim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, chromium o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its low thermal conductivity, relatively high viscidity, and hardness is considered the most time intensive. In contrast, things made of non-ferrous metal are usually more responsive to polishing, as they require the lowest amount of processes.
Any time a high processing quality is not demanded, higher pad speeds can be utilized. A reduced pad speed is commonly employed in the event that a superior mirror finish is necessary. Polishing buffs bedaubed in paste will be profoundly impacted by the pressures on the surface of the buffing pad. The level of the surface pressure may be accelerated to a specific extent, having said that, exceeding the maximum amount of pressure not merely lowers the quality level of the procedure, but additionally worsens effectiveness, could cause wear to the component, and in addition an obvious overheating of the items being worked on, because of friction. When you are working on thin items, it's higher heat (and the relating bendability of the metal) that can induce materials to buckle, twist or flex. In general, it will require a highly trained technician to consider every one of these elements to both avoid damage to the metal part and to work competently. To help substantially improve the quality of the completed finish, the polishing process should really be implemented with less vigour and not a large amount of force so that you can in time complete a surface devoid of scratches or fine lines caused by the buffing procedure, thus ar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
